At present, the personal credit information system established by the People's Bank of China can only query personal basic identity information and credit transaction records, but cannot reflect the criminal records of loan applicants. Public security organs with this resource are not open to providing inquiry services to banks.
Banks cannot confirm whether the loan applicant has a criminal record when approving and issuing loans, and it is difficult to take targeted preventive measures. In fact, a loan is a review of loan repayment. As long as it meets the loan conditions, it can be lent, and it is not directly related to whether there is a criminal record.
Legal basis: Article 669 of the Civil Code concludes a loan contract, and the borrower shall provide true information on the business activities and financial status related to the loan according to the requirements of the lender.
